Loaded Boom of Burning Tower Crane Collapses in Manhattan, Injuring Six

Cranes

The crane's boom and its load of concrete fell as firefighters were arriving.

August 7, 2023
James Leggate - Engineering News-Record

The boom of a tower crane, with its engine on fire, collapsed July 26 at a high-rise construction site in midtown Manhattan—hitting the face of the building across the street as it dropped its 16-ton load. City officials said they would investigate the mishap, which caused minor injuries to two firefighters and four others.
